The 74th Field Hospital was originally constituted during World War II, activated on 10 August 1942 at Camp Barkeley, Texas. It provided crucial medical support during the European Theater of Operations, notably participating in campaigns across France and Germany. After the war, the unit went through several periods of inactivation and reactivation, serving in various capacities to support U.S. Army medical missions. Today, the 74th Field Hospital continues its legacy by delivering expeditionary medical care to deployed forces around the globe.
